When Martha Carlin’s husband John was diagnosed with Parkinson’s in 2002, it launched her on an unexpected journey — not only to support him, but to rethink how we approach chronic illness.

Martha Carlin
Founder, BiotiQuest®
“I didn’t want to just manage symptoms,” Martha recalled. “I wanted to understand why this was happening.”
A former business strategist and systems thinker, Martha began applying her analytical mindset to a new field: the microbiome. She pored through research in immunology, neurology, toxicology, and microbiology — convinced that answers to Parkinson’s — and other chronic diseases — lie in the gut.
The microbiome connection
“The gut is essentially our second brain,” Martha explained. “It houses trillions of microorganisms that influence everything from digestion to immune function to brain health. Yet modern diets, stress, and medications can disrupt this delicate ecosystem, creating a cascade of health problems throughout the body.”
She began to uncover promising connections between diet, gut bacteria, and brain health. One discovery stood out: a compound called mannitol, shown in early research to reduce protein clumping in the brain. Even more intriguing — some gut microbes could produce it naturally by converting sugars like fructose.
A gut-level breakthrough
For years, John managed his Parkinson’s with diet and exercise, but by 2016, his symptoms began to worsen. Around that time, Martha had an insight: What if the gut could be guided to produce mannitol naturally by shifting how it processes sugar?
She shared the idea with fermentation chemist Steve Kazemi. By December, they had developed a prototype — a probiotic blend designed to support microbial activity that transforms sugars like fructose into mannitol.
John began taking it around Christmas. Within a week of taking it, he no longer needed his cane. It wasn’t a cure, but it gave him stability and quality of life.
The birth of Sugar Shift®
That prototype became Sugar Shift®, the flagship probiotic from BiotiQuest®. Formulated with a targeted group of beneficial bacteria, Sugar Shift supports metabolic health by helping convert glucose and fructose in the gut into mannitol — a natural sugar alcohol with antioxidant properties.
“People started telling us how much better they felt — better digestion, fewer cravings, more energy,” Martha said. “That’s when I realized we were onto something far bigger than we imagined.”
The response was overwhelming. People reported improvements in their overall well-being that extended beyond the original focus areas. “What we discovered was that when you support the microbiome properly, the benefits ripple throughout the entire body,” she noted.
Launched in 2021, BiotiQuest’s mission is simple: empower people to restore balance in their gut — and with it, a foundation for better health.
